Lithium-ion batteries are prevalent due to their efficiency and longevity. They operate based on the movement of lithium ions between the anode and cathode. This technology is integral not just for consumer electronics but also plays a vital role in renewable energy systems, making their efficient recycling crucial for sustainable development.
Recycling lithium-ion batteries is not merely a matter of environmental regulation; it's about reclaiming valuable materials that can be reused in manufacturing. Metals such as lithium, cobalt, and nickel can be recovered and processed, reducing the demand for virgin materials. This also lessens the energy consumption and pollution associated with mining and refining operations.

Government regulations and initiatives play a pivotal role in encouraging responsible recycling practices. Policies such as Extended Producer Responsibility (EPR) require manufacturers to take back end-of-life products, fostering development and accessibility in recycling systems. Furthermore, grants and subsidies aimed at enhancing recycling technologies can stimulate innovations in this vital sector.
